Karla Sofía Gascón Called “Emilia Pérez ”Costar Selena Gomez a ‘Rich Rat’ amid Hailey Bieber Feud: Report
Gascón previously sparked controversy when her since-deleted social media posts on Muslim Culture, Oscars diversity and more emerged
Emilia Pérez star Karla Sofía Gascón is facing more backlash thanks to a resurfaced tweet in which she seemingly shared negative comments about her costar Selena Gomez.
In a since-deleted tweet from 2022, Gascón, 52, called Gomez, 32, a “rich rat” while discussing her rumored feud with Hailey Bieber, The Latin Times reported.
According to the outlet, Gascón negatively commented on Gomez while quoting a post from the Mexican outlet Reforma which featured a photo of Gomez and Bieber, 28, reuniting at the Annual Academy Museum Gala in October 2022, seemingly squashing rumors of any feud between the pair.
The tweet that was allegedly shared on Gascón’s account, which has now been deactivated, read translated from Spanish, "She's a rich rat who plays the poor b------ whenever she can and will never stop bothering her ex-boyfriend and his wife," referring to Gomez's ex Justin Bieber and wife Hailey, per The Latin Times.
The outlet also alleged that prior to posting the tweet, the first-time Oscar nominee had shared a post announcing that she would be appearing alongside Gomez in Emilia Pérez earlier that year — suggesting that she knew she’d be working with Gomez when she made the remarks.
Gascón previously issued an apology over her since-deleted racist and xenophobic posts criticizing Muslim culture, George Floyd and diversity at the Oscars on Friday, Jan. 31.
In a statement to PEOPLE on Jan. 30, Gascón addressed the resurfaced tweets. “I want to acknowledge the conversation around my past social media posts that have caused hurt," she said. "As someone in a marginalized community, I know this suffering all too well and I am deeply sorry to those I have caused pain. All my life I have fought for a better world. I believe light will always triumph over darkness.”
The actress shared an additional statement to The Hollywood Reporter claiming in part that there has been a “campaign of hate and misinformation" against her, adding, “I apologize again if anyone has ever felt offended or in the future. I am a human being who also made, makes and will make mistakes from which I will learn. I am not perfect."
Gascón’s reported comments about Gomez come after her fellow Emilia Pérez costar, Zoe Saldaña, addressed the controversy over her tweets while attending a recent Q&A in London.
“It makes me really sad because I don’t support [it], and I don’t have any tolerance for any negative rhetoric towards people of any group,” Saldaña, 46, said, per THR.

“I can only attest to the experience that I had with each and every individual that was a part, that is a part, of this film, and my experience and my interactions with them was about inclusivity and collaboration and racial, cultural, and gender equity. And it just saddens me,” she reportedly stated.
Saldaña continued at the Q&A, where Gascón was also scheduled to attend, per THR, “It saddens me that we are having to face this setback right now … All that I can attest is that all of us that came together to tell this story, we came together for love and for respect and curiosity, and we will continue to spread that message.”
